Bob Dylan Live Performance of Don't Think Twice, It's Alright in Syracuse

Venue: State Fair Grandstand Location: Syracuse, New York, United States Date: August 22, 2003

In 2003, when Bob Dylan performed 'Don't Think Twice, It's Alright' in Syracuse, he was riding high on the wave of his album 'Love and Theft,' which was released just two years prior. This album marked a significant return to form for Dylan, showcasing his lyrical prowess and blending various musical styles like blues, rock, and folk. Interestingly, 'Love and Theft' received critical acclaim and was named one of the best albums of the year. At this Syracuse concert, Dylan's setlist included classics, and it's worth noting that this performance came after a vibrant resurgence in his career, highlighted by his inclusion in popular culture through film and collaborations. His live shows during this period were characterized by a reinvigorated passion, with Dylan's voice still carrying the weight of his earlier works while exploring fresh interpretations.
